Types of Pipe and Tube Benders

There are a number of various kinds of pipe and tube benders created for particular functions. Comprehending these can assist you pick the ideal equipment for your tasks:

Handbook Tube Benders: Ideal for small operations or DIY tasks, manual tube benders are user-operated makers that need physical effort to flex pipelines and tubes. They appropriate for smaller sized size tubes, such as copper or aluminum pipelines frequently utilized in pipes and electrical systems.

Hydraulic Pipe Benders: For larger-scale operations, hydraulic pipe benders provide greater power and precision. These devices use hydraulic pressure to apply a controlled force to the pipe, ensuring smooth and accurate bends. Hydraulic benders are perfect for sturdy applications, such as vehicle production or structural piping.

Electric Pipe and Tube Benders: Electric benders are developed for automated, high-speed bending. These devices are frequently used in production lines where large amounts of tubes require to be bent with consistent precision. Electric benders can handle a wide variety of materials, consisting of steel and copper, and appropriate for both big and small diameter pipelines.

Square Pipe Benders: Square pipe benders are specifically developed to work with square or rectangular tubing, which is typically utilized in building or framing jobs. These benders provide a special benefit for shaping angular materials without triggering any warping or warping during the procedure.

Copper Pipe Benders: Copper pipelines are typically used in pipes due to their rust resistance and ease of installation. Specialized copper pipe benders ensure that the bends are smooth and with no kinks, which is essential for maintaining correct water circulation and avoiding leakages.

Selecting the Right Pipe Bending Machine

When selecting a pipe bending machine, it is necessary to think about factors such as the kind of material being bent, the diameter of the pipe, and the needed bend radius. Bending Capacity: One of the most important elements is the bending capability of the machine. This includes the optimum pipe diameter the machine can manage, in addition to its capability to bend numerous materials like steel, aluminum, or copper. Hydraulic benders, for example, are generally preferable for larger sizes and thicker materials, while handbook or electric benders might be adequate for smaller pipes.

Bend Radius Control: The capability to control the bend radius is another crucial feature to search for. Some applications need tight bends, while others need large, sweeping curves. A high-quality pipe bending machine will enable fine-tuned changes to satisfy the particular requirements of your project.

Automation and Precision: For high-volume jobs, automated bending makers offer considerable benefits in terms of speed and accuracy. These makers are programmable and can produce consistent outcomes without manual intervention. Accuracy is specifically crucial in industries like aerospace or automobile production, where even the slightest discrepancy in pipe shape can lead to crucial failures.

The Future of Pipe Bending Technology

As industries continue to evolve, so does the technology behind pipe bending makers. Developments in automation and material handling are making it easier to produce precise, premium bends with very little effort. In particular, developments in CNC (Computer Numerical Control) technology allow for higher personalization and flexibility, enabling makers to produce complicated shapes with a high degree of accuracy.

CNC pipe and tube benders are becoming more prevalent in industries like aerospace, vehicle, and HVAC, where complicated bending patterns are required. These makers can dealing with multiple bending operations all at once, increasing efficiency and reducing the time needed for manual modifications.

Additionally, the advancement of environmentally friendly pipe bending makers is on the increase. These machines are created to consume less energy and produce less waste, lining up with the growing need for sustainable manufacturing practices.
